The applicant union referred a grievance to the Ontario Labour Relations Board under section 133 of the Labour Relations Act, alleging the responding party employer used non-union labour in violation of the collective agreement.
The responding party failed to file a proper response within the required time limits.
Pursuant to the Board's Rules of Procedure, the responding party was deemed to have accepted all facts stated in the application.
The Board found the responding party bound by the collective agreement, declared it had violated multiple articles, and ordered it to pay damages and costs.
